Subject[PATCH 3/7] video: fbdev: pmag-aa-fb: Report video timings
The board uses hardwired timings compatible with 72Hz DEC VR319-DA and 
VRM17-AA monitors, according to the board owner's manual[1]. These
timings are accordingly taken from the VR319 manual[2].

References:

[1] "The Monochrome Frame Buffer TURBOchannel Module", Digital Equipment
Corporation, Order Number: EK-MFBOM-TC-001, December 1991

[2] "Installing and Using the VR319 Monochrome Monitor", Digital
Equipment Corporation, Order Number: EK-VR319-IN-001, First Edition,
January 1990, Table 6-1 "Video Timing--1280 x 1024 Resolution"
